#92 – Money Scripts 2.0 - Part A
The concept of Money Scripts was coined by Drs. Ted and Brad Klontz and Rick Kahler in 2005 and first appeared in Conscious Finance – Uncover Your Hidden Money Beliefs and Transform the Role of Money in Your Life, co-authored by Rick Kahler and Kathleen Fox. They have become common language in describing the underlying thoughts and beliefs a person has about money, that drive financial behaviors. In this podcast, Rick updates listeners on his latest thinking of how money scripts form that differs from the original teaching. A podcast that blends the nuts and bolts of financial advic...

#26 - Eight Sources of Financial Trauma
Financial Trauma are money-related occurrences that, either as single extreme events or chronic patterns, can overwhelm a person and become traumatic. Some emotional signs of financial trauma are depression, ambivalence, regularly reliving the original event, anger, mood swings, overeating, trouble concentrating, chronic fear, shame, and anger. Emotional trauma can develop around eight general types of money events: giving, receiving, spending, saving, loaning, borrowing, earning, and taking. Typically, if you feel a sense of shame around any of these, there may be some past financial trauma. Read more here. A podcast that blends the nuts and bolts o...

#22 - “Money should be saved not spent” - Understanding the Money Vigilant
People that have money scripts like, “You should not tell others how much money you have or make,” “Money should be saved not spent,” and “I would be a nervous wreck if I did not have money saved for an emergency,” typically struggle with Money Vigilance. “Work hard, play hard” is a foreign concept to Money Vigilants. This money script category is associated with poor relationships, lack of leisure time or activities, poor sleep, anxiety, and a lack of having “fun”. If you are a Money Vigilant there is a way to have money and serenity. A podcast that blends t...

#14 - An Emotional Landmine - Part 2 - Compensating a Family Member to be an Executor
Does the executor of an estate deserve to be compensated for that service? Absolutely. Serving as an executor is often a time-consuming, emotionally draining, and thankless task. It means taking on a part-time job. Often, executors have day jobs so the duties of being an executor happen during lunch hours, after work, and on weekends. Yet the issue of payment for an executor, especially one who is a family member, is a common source of conflict among heirs. Over 40% of wills experience family conflict, with 19% of beneficiaries perceiving misconduct by the executor. Read more here.A pod...
